Understanding the New Plastic Packaging Tax and How It Affects You

Starting from April 1st, 2022, the UK government will implement a new measure known as the Plastic Packaging Tax (PPT). This initiative is designed to address the growing environmental concern surrounding plastic waste by encouraging businesses to increase their use of recycled materials in packaging.

What is the Plastic Packaging Tax?

The Plastic Packaging Tax is applicable to manufacturers and importers of plastic packaging containing less than 30% recycled plastic. The goal is to incentivise the use of recycled plastic and reduce the reliance on virgin plastic. By doing so, the government aims to enhance the collection and recycling processes of plastic packaging waste across the UK, thereby reducing environmental impact.
